Kenosha County Intelligence Snapshot

State: Wisconsin County Seat: Kenosha Population: Approximately 169,000 residents Government Structure: County Board of Supervisors Operational Environment: Focused on infrastructure upgrades, public safety enhancements, and digital service delivery. Procurement Activity: Active modernization initiatives and ongoing infrastructure investment across county departments.

Understanding Kenosha County's Organizational Structure

Understanding Kenosha County's organizational structure helps B2G sales teams identify departments that influence budgets, initiatives, procurement activity, and purchasing decisions for government sales.

County Executive Office

This office leads the county's administration, setting overall policy and budget direction that impacts county-wide initiatives and major investments.

County Board of Supervisors

This legislative body approves budgets, ordinances, and significant contracts, making them key to understanding government procurement and broader county-level buying signals.

Department of Public Works

Responsible for maintaining and improving county infrastructure, including roads, bridges, and facilities, influencing significant public works and infrastructure investment.

Department of Human Services

Manages various social and health programs, often involving procurement for community services, healthcare technology, and related administrative solutions.

Sheriff's Department

Oversees law enforcement and public safety operations, driving procurement for public safety technology, emergency management systems, and fleet modernization.

Planning & Development Department

Manages land use, zoning, and economic development, which can lead to investments in urban planning software, GIS platforms, and infrastructure development.

Information Technology Department

Manages all county technology infrastructure, cybersecurity, and digital services, making them a central point for IT modernization and software procurement.

Finance Department

Manages the county's budget, financial reporting, and purchasing operations, directly overseeing much of the government procurement and purchasing decisions.
